It stretches all the way to the ocean and is roughly 200 meters from the main road. It is one of the largest campgrounds in the Peloponnese, however there is little shade due to the lack of tree cover.
Camping Ammos is located on one of the South’s most stunning beaches.
The Phoenicians Beach, located in the South Peloponnese, opposite the Oinoussai seagull islands, is a small marine paradise suited for exotic vacations.
Finikounda, a charming fishermen’s village with a wonderful market and, most all, a plethora of magnificent pubs by the sea, is the town’s heart.
Methoni, Koroni, and Pilos are only a few of the remarkable structures, mostly medieval, that can be seen in a few hours.
Since 2018, Ammos Restaurant-Café has been under new management, and it now offers a wide range of tastes for all of your meals throughout the day.
